Skip to content
Snippets Groups Projects
Commit a6f10072 authored by Dilawar Singh's avatar Dilawar Singh
Browse files

This installs and build fine.

parent 846f27c2
No related branches found
No related tags found
No related merge requests found
......@@ -13,7 +13,7 @@ endif()
set(MOOSE_CORE_DIR "${CMAKE_SOURCE_DIR}/moose-core")
set(MOOSE_CORE_BUILD_DIR ${CMAKE_BINARY_DIR}/_build_moose_core)
set(MOOSE_CORE_INSTALL_DIR "${CMAKE_INSTALL_PREFIX}")
set(PACKAGING_SCRIPTS ${CMAKE_SOURCE_DIR}/packaging_scripts)
set(DATA_DIR ${CMAKE_SOURCE_DIR}/data)
include(ExternalProject)
message("[INFO] Installtion directory is ${CMAKE_INSTALL_PREFIX}")
......@@ -21,8 +21,8 @@ ExternalProject_Add( moose-core
PREFIX ${CMAKE_CURRENT_BINARY_DIR}/__moose-core
SOURCE_DIR ${MOOSE_CORE_DIR}
# Extremely useful in packaging
BINARY_DIR ${MOOSE_CORE_BUILD_DIR}
CMAKE_ARGS -DCMAKE_INSTALL_PREFIX=${MOOSE_CORE_INSTALL_DIR}
#BINARY_DIR ${MOOSE_CORE_INSTALL_DIR}
CMAKE_ARGS -DCMAKE_INSTALL_PREFIX=${CMAKE_INSTALL_PREFIX}
TEST_BEFORE_INSTALL 1
BUILD_IN_SOURCE 0
)
......@@ -35,7 +35,6 @@ add_custom_target(moose-gui ALL)
add_custom_command(TARGET moose-gui
POST_BUILD
COMMAND ${CMAKE_COMMAND} -E copy_directory ${MOOSE_GUI_DIR} ${MOOSE_GUI_INSTALL_DIR}
COMMAND ${CMAKE_COMMAND} -E copy ${PACKAGING_SCRIPTS}/moosegui
${CMAKE_INSTALL_PREFIX}/bin
COMMAND ${CMAKE_COMMAND} -E copy ${DATA_DIR}/moosegui ${CMAKE_INSTALL_PREFIX}/bin/
)
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ment